Ray Smith 0d68555f87 Eliminated TConfig.
Changed CompressedLayer and CompressedWeights to be constructed with an instance of a LayerConfig and WeightsConfig respectively.
Added CompressedModel to remove ByteStorageT and get rid of most of the type casting, as well as allowing the default destructor to be used and work properly.
Adjusted WeightsWrapper and ForwardLayer etc to match.
The only remaining template arg is the weight type.
This enables all the instantiations to be deleted, apart from one per type.
It also enables (but not yet done) the config to be stored in the blob file instead of having to be specified separately.
Reduces the size of the gemma_lib and weights shared libraries by a factor of 4.3 and 3.2 respectively.

Jan Wassenberg 301dc8067a Major MatMul update, 1.9-2.3x speedup on Zen4 via bf16 mul
Supports converting all weight/activation formats to native MulT (bf16/f32)

Also:
- ConstMat/MutableMat for const correctness
- Move RowVectorBatch to allocator.h so it can be used from Matmul
- Add matmul.h so MatMulEnv can be used from Activations
- Remove kMaxThreads, detect from PerClusterPools
- Build fix: -inl.h files must be textual_hdrs, and highway.h should precede -inl.h

```
zen4 new
64, 24576, 3072, add=0, MatTA=bf16, MatTB=sfp:   616.6 GFLOPS.
64, 3072, 24576, add=0, MatTA=bf16, MatTB=sfp:   460.7 GFLOPS.
64, 24576, 3072, add=0, MatTA=f32, MatTB=sfp:    598.6 GFLOPS.
64, 3072, 24576, add=0, MatTA=f32, MatTB=sfp:    435.6 GFLOPS.

zen4 old
64, 24576, 3072, add=0, MatTA=f32, MatTB=sfp:    257.5 GFLOPS.
64, 3072, 24576, add=0, MatTA=f32, MatTB=sfp:    231.9 GFLOPS.
```
